This Dragon's Breath Dip with Witches Toenails is a perfect party appetizer for Halloween. The creamy and spicy dip is made with a combination of cheeses, spices, and hot sauce. It is then topped with crispy and savory Witches Toenails, which are actually fried jalapeno slices. This dip is sure to impress your guests with its delicious taste and spooky presentation. Ingredients

  • 1 cup mayonnaise
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 cup shredded pepper jack cheese
  • 2 tablespoons hot sauce
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 20 jalapeno peppers
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up buttermilk
  • Oil for frying

Directions

  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ine mayonnaise, sour cream, cheddar cheese, pepper jack cheese, hot sauce, gar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, salt, and black pepper. Mix well until combined.
  2.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  3. Slice the jalapeno peppers into thin rounds, resembling toenails.
  4. In a shallow dish, mix the flour, salt, and pepper together.
  5. Dip each jalapeno slice into buttermilk and then into the flour mixture, coating them well.
  6. In a deep skillet, heat oil over medium-high heat.
  7. Fry the coated jalapeno slices until they turn golden brown and crispy, about 2-3 minutes per batch.
  8. Remove the fried jalapeno slices onto a paper towel-lined plate to drain excess oil.
  9. Pour the prepared cheese dip into a baking dish and smooth it out with a spatula.
  10. Arrange the fried jalapeno slices on top of the cheese dip, creating a spooky toenail effect.
  11. Bake in the preheated oven for 10-15 minutes, until the cheese dip is hot and bubbly.
  12. Serve the Dragon's Breath Dip with Witches Toenails with tortilla chips or bread slices. Enjoy!

Interesting Facts

  • The name 'Dragon's Breath Dip' comes from the spicy flavor of the dip, which can leave a lingering 'fire-breathing' sensation in your mouth.
  • Frying the jalapeno slices gives them a crunchy texture that perfectly complements the creamy dip.
  • You can adjust the heat level of the dip by adding more or less hot sauce according to your preference.
